7 Church Court, Church Road, Haywards Heath, England, RH16 3UE
7 Church Court, Church Road, Haywards Heath, West Sussex, United Kingdom, RH16 3UE
Popular Companies
Latest Companies
Copyright © 2024. All rights reserved.